The Laurel Spartans will head out on the road to face off against the Our Lady of the Sacred Heart Chargers at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. Laurel will be looking to extend their current four-game winning streak.
Last Friday, Laurel was able to grind out a solid victory over West Middlesex, taking the game 8-5.
Ryan Michaels was excellent, scoring two runs and stealing three bases while getting on base in two of his three plate appearances. The team also got some help courtesy of Braydon Faulkner, who scored a run and stole a base while going 2-for-4.
Meanwhile, Our Lady of the Sacred Heart s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 6-4 win over New Brighton on Saturday. The victory made it back-to-back wins for Our Lady of the Sacred Heart.
Laurel's victory bumped their record up to 4-1. As for Our Lady of the Sacred Heart, the win got them back to even at 3-3.
Laurel skirted past Our Lady of the Sacred Heart 2-1 when the teams last played back in April of 2023. The rematch might be a little tougher for Laurel since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
